- MainuddeenAug 19, 2025 · 5 months agoBonding curves offer several benefits in the cryptocurrency market. Firstly, they provide a mechanism for price discovery, allowing the market to determine the value of a token based on supply and demand. This helps to prevent extreme price volatility and ensures a more stable market. Additionally, bonding curves enable continuous token issuance and redemption, allowing investors to buy and sell tokens at any time. This liquidity enhances market efficiency and accessibility. Furthermore, bonding curves can incentivize long-term investment by rewarding early adopters with lower token prices and later investors with higher prices. This creates a fairer distribution of tokens and encourages long-term commitment to the project.
